2012-04-16 13 views
0

動詞を使用してタイムラインに投稿するときに古い動作を投稿し続ける問題が発生しています。Facebookの動詞が更新されない

だから私はアクションを作成したいと言うことができます製品「靴」に「欲しい」

それは私がしばらく前に行ってポストを作成し続け、私はテストを入力した「ジャンパー」

「をしたいです」データはここにありますが、それでも私は古い「欲しい」「ジャンパー」ポストを与えています。

アイデアをいただければ幸いです。ああ、動詞はまだテスト中で、私はまだ承認のためにそれを提出していません。あなたは両方のジャンパーに同じURLをおそらく使用している

function want() { 
    FB.api(
    "/me/appNamespace:Buy?product=http://appUrl/vendor/og/testOgWebsite.aspx", 
    'post', 
    function (response) { 
     if (!response || response.error) { 
      alert(JSON.stringify(response)); 
     } else { 
      alert('Cook was successful! Action ID: ' + response.id); 
     } 
    }); 
} 

とtestOgWebsiteページ上の相続人のメタタグ

<meta property="og:type" content="appNamespace:Buy"> 
<meta property="og:title" content="Test"> 
<meta property="og:url" content="http://appUrl/vendor/og/testOgwebsite.aspx"> 
<meta property="og:image" content="http://www.test.com/test.png"> 
<meta property="og:site_name" content="Test"> 
<meta property="fb:app_id" content="137964672905791"> 

答えて

0

を次のように

私のjsがあります。
すべてのオブジェクトに一意のURLが必要です。
しかし、問題を解決するには、the Facebook Linterを使ってFacebookのオブジェクトのキャッシュを更新できます。

関連する問題